提交和取消按钮在页面中显示相同的结果 [英] Submit and Cancel buttons gives same result in a page
问题描述
在我的项目中,我在页面中要求用户注册某些细节。它稍后在SQL数据库中更新了
。我在这个页面中使用了''SUBMIT''和''CANCEL''按钮。会发生什么是按钮执行相同的工作。我的取消按钮不会进入默认页面。
以下是我的代码:
In my project, in a page I ask the users to register certain details . It is later updated
in SQL database. I use ''SUBMIT'' and ''CANCEL'' buttons in this page. What happens is both the buttons are performing the same job. My ''CANCEL'' button is not going to the default page.
Hereunder are my codes:
<asp:Button ID="Button4" runat="server"
onclick="Button4_Click"
style="z-index: 1; left: 185px; top: 2840px; position: absolute" Text="Submit" />
<asp:Button ID="Button5" runat="server" PostBackUrl="Default.aspx"
onclick="Button5_Click"
style="z-index: 1; left: 300px; top: 2840px; position: absolute" Text="Cancel" />
protected void Button5_Click(object sender, EventArgs e) // cancel button
{
Response.Redirect("Default.aspx");
}
推荐答案
在aspx页面中试试这个:
try this in aspx page:
<asp:button id="Button4" runat="server" xmlns:asp="#unknown">
onclick="Button4_Click"
style="z-index: 1; left: 185px; top: 2840px; position: absolute" Text="Submit" />
<asp:button id="Button5" runat="server">
onclick="Button5_Click"
style="z-index: 1; left: 300px; top: 2840px; position: absolute" Text="Cancel" /></asp:button></asp:button>
在代码隐藏中尝试此操作:
try this in codebehind:
protected void Button5_Click(object sender, EventArgs e) // cancel button
{
Response.Redirect("Default.aspx");
}
protected void Button4_Click(object sender, EventArgs e) // submit button
{
//code for registering user
}
解决方案1:
Solution 1:
protected void Button5_Click(object sender, EventArgs e) // cancel button
{
this.close()
}
解决方案2:
A.在Page_Load事件中写下面的代码
Button5.Attributes.Add(onClick, self.locati on.replace(default.aspx))
B.并删除,onclick =Button5_ClickFROM .aspx
Solution 2:
A. Write the Below code in Page_Load Event
Button5.Attributes.Add("onClick", "self.location.replace("default.aspx")")
B. And Remove, onclick="Button5_Click" FROM .aspx
这篇关于提交和取消按钮在页面中显示相同的结果的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!